MR790 Lightweight Trail Shoe

The MR790 is a very lightweight trail running shoe, comparable in weight to a street racing flat. For climbing, its light weight makes it a joy. The compromise, of course, is that it isn't super supportive and the midsole is fairly thin. I replaced the thin, flimsy insoles with a set of Superfeet which provide a bit more support and protection, but don't add a lot of weight. The tread on the bottom of the sole is not super aggressive, so you won't be getting a huge amount of traction. Using careful footwork on technical downhills is advised. I used these shoes to pace an Angeles Crest 100 runner through the last 25 miles from Chantry Flat to the finish and was pretty satisfied. No blisters or aching feet at the end. - CW Journey

Versatile Brooks Cascadia Running Shoe Combines Comfort, A Terrain Absorbing Ride, And Eye-Opening Looks!

Brooks Cascadia 2 running shoes are my new favorites for both trail and hard-surface running. They are very supportive, and give great traction on uneven terrain. They particularly excel at lateral stabilization, which is important to me. The uppers seem to breathe better than most running shoes I have tried, which actually surprised me a bit given the feel of the fabric. My feet stay reasonably cool and dry in these even after a fairly vigorous run. They aren't the lightest running shoes I have had, but at 12.7 ounces, they aren't the heaviest either: the added support and stability these have versus my Nikes or Asics make the shoe much more suitable for trail running without being perceptibly heavier.

Before ordering these, I must discuss fit. I found these to be a bit narrow for my foot when I ordered my normal size, so I went up a half size, which proved to be an excellent decision. Obviously all feet are different, so if you have narrow feet you will likely be fine with your normal size, otherwise consider upsizing. I relaced mine, and now they are pleasingly snug, and don't slip or pinch my foot anywhere. I couldn't be happier with the comfort and versatility of these shoes.

The shoes have a rather unusual appearance, which is what has probably caused Brooks to make the Cascadia 3 in a more conventional fashion, which I think is a shame. I love the way these look, and have received many comments (all positive) about them. I like them so much I bought this pair in "titan, charcoal, and gray" and an even more striking pair in "toady and granola", which are my absolute favorite shoes of all time.

If you are looking for a great and very distinctive running shoe, particularly for soft-surface running, I couldn't recommend these shoes more highly. Question : What are some good running shoes for men?
I need some good running shoes that are durable on any terrain and are comfy. I'm not going to use them very often, perhaps 3 times a week. Any ideas for good shoes. All answers are appreciated

Answer:
The best answer to this totally depends on your running gait. You need to know if you pronate, underpronate/suppinate or are a neutral runner before buying shoes. If you don't know go to a running store and ask them to analyse your tread - the good shops will have a machine to do this and will not charge you. Listen to advice from a shop assistant who runs and is trained in the shoe models (not a weekend fill-in!). Visit somewhere like www.runnersworld.co.uk and read reviews on shoes that meet your needs. Try a few pairs on to see how they fit around your toes and heel before buying any. Taking this well-researched path will reduce any chance of injury to your legs/hips/back by running in the wrong shoes. Best of luck!
